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0158677502 6979717 711977996
78679 52268 016
78679 52268 016
885820459 59 2721100 103
All about undefined
Interested in learning more?
78679 52268 016
885820459 59 2721100 103
See more
229 34325 81
0325359 9151850 11
See more
63 99301 6670791040
850 059 92099843424 813
See more